What is the Wealth Accelerator?
The Wealth Accelerator is an initiative designed to close the wealth gap in Connecticut and beyond. It incubates and scales evidence-based wealth-building interventions to improve financial stability for low and moderate income families.

What is the Cash Catalyst Program?
Cash Catalyst is the Wealth Accelerator’s first wealth-building intervention. It is a first-in-the-nation accelerated baby bonds program designed to provide direct capital, teach financial skills, and inform future statewide Baby Bonds distributions. To learn more visit here.

How is the Wealth Accelerator different from traditional approaches?
We act as a catalytic impact investor, focusing on measurable outcomes. We fund, coordinate, and evaluate interventions to de-risk scaling proven wealth-building solutions for broader adoption, rather than creating solutions ourselves.
